    Study Notes

    Geographical Divisions

    • Three main divisions in the Philippines: Luzon, Visayas, Mindanao.
    • Total of Seventeen Regions and Eighty-two Provinces nationwide.

    Luzon

    • Home to the capital, Manila.
    • Largest geographical division, situated in the north with thirty-eight provinces.
    • National Capital Region (NCR) has one province: Metro Manila, comprising 15 cities and one municipality.
    • Key cities in Metro Manila: Manila (capital), Quezon City (largest), Makati City (city of skyscrapers), Caloocan, Pasig, and more.

    Region I: Ilocos Region

    • Comprises four provinces:
      • Ilocos Norte (capital: Laoag City)
      • Ilocos Sur (capital: Vigan City, known for cobblestone roads)
      • La Union (capital: San Fernando City)
      • Pangasinan (capital: Lingayen, home to Hundred Islands).

    Cordillera Administrative Region (CAR)

    • Includes six provinces:
      • Apayao (capital: Kabugao)
      • Abra (capital: Bangued)
      • Kalinga (capital: Tabuk)
      • Mountain Province (capital: Bontoc)
      • Ifugao (capital: Lagawe, known for Banaue Rice Terraces)
      • Benguet (capital: La Trinidad, Baguio City is the only city in CAR).

    Region 2: Cagayan Valley

    • Consists of five provinces:
      • Cagayan (capital: Tuguegarao City, hottest city)
      • Isabela (capital: Ilagan)
      • Quirino (capital: Cabarroguis)
      • Nueva Vizcaya (capital: Bayombong)
      • Batanes (capital: Basco).

    Region 3: Central Luzon

    • Contains seven provinces:
      • Zambales (capital: Iba, home of Mount Pinatubo)
      • Aurora (capital: Baler)
      • Tarlac (capital: Tarlac City)
      • Pampanga (capital: San Fernando City, notable for Clark Air Base and Candaba Swamp)
      • Bataan (capital: Balanga City)
      • Bulacan (capital: Malolos, known for Philippine Arena)
      • Nueva Ecija (capital: Palayan City).

    Region 4A: CALABARZON

    • Five provinces:
      • Cavite (capital: Trece Martires City, includes Tagaytay)
      • Laguna (capital: Santa Cruz, features Enchanted Kingdom)
      • Rizal (capital: Antipolo City)
      • Batangas (capital: Batangas City, has several beach resorts)
      • Quezon (capital: Lucena City, known for Broas and Biscocho).

    Region 4B: MIMAROPA

    • Comprised of five provinces:
      • Occidental Mindoro (capital: Mamburao)
      • Oriental Mindoro (capital: Calapan City)
      • Marinduque (capital: Boac)
      • Romblon (capital: Romblon)
      • Palawan (capital: Puerto Princesa City, known for the Underground River).

    Region 5: Bicol Region

    • Six provinces:
      • Camarines Norte (capital: Daet)
      • Camarines Sur (capital: Pili, home of Mount Isarog)
      • Albay (capital: Legazpi City, known for Mayon Volcano)
      • Sorsogon (capital: Sorsogon City, features Mount Bulusan)
      • Catanduanes (capital: Virac)
      • Masbate (capital: Masbate City).

    Visayas

    • Central division with three regions and sixteen provinces.
    • Notable for being the location of Ferdinand Magellan's first exploration in the Philippines.

    Region 6: Western Visayas

    • Six provinces:
      • Aklan (capital: Kalibo, famous for Boracay)
      • Capiz (capital: Roxas City)
      • Antique (capital: San Jose)
      • Iloilo (capital: Iloilo City)
      • Guimaras (capital: Jordan)
      • Negros Occidental (capital: Bacolod City, home to Mount Kanlaon).

    Region 7: Central Visayas

    • Four provinces:
      • Negros Oriental (capital: Dumaguete City)
      • Cebu (capital: Cebu City, site of the Battle of Mactan)
      • Bohol (capital: Tagbiliran City, home of Chocolate Hills)
      • Siquijor (capital: Siquijor).

    Region 8: Eastern Visayas

    • Six provinces:
      • Leyte (capital: Tacloban City, site of the Battle of Leyte)
      • Southern Leyte (capital: Maasin City, location of Limasawa Island)
      • Biliran (capital: Naval)
      • Samar (capital: Catbalogan)
      • Northern Samar (capital: Catarman)
      • Eastern Samar (capital: Borongan).

    Mindanao

    • Southern division, the second largest geographical division with six regions and twenty-eight provinces.
    • Predominantly Muslim population.

    Region 9: Zamboanga Peninsula

    • Contains three provinces:
      • Zamboanga Del Norte (capital: Dipolog City)
      • Zamboanga Del Sur (capital: Pagadian City, known for Chavacano speakers)
      • Zamboanga Sibugay (capital: Ipil).

    Region 10: Northern Mindanao

    • Five provinces:
      • Camiguin (capital: Mabadjao)
      • Misamis Occidental (capital: Oroquieta City)
      • Misamis Oriental (capital: Cagayan de Oro City)
      • Bukidnon (capital: Malaybalay, home of Bukidnon Plateau)
      • Lanao del Norte (capital: Tubod).

    Region 11: Davao Region

    • Contains five provinces:
      • Compostela Valley (capital: Nabunturan)
      • Davao del Norte (capital: Tagum City)
      • Davao del Sur (capital: Digos City, home of Mount Apo)
      • Davao Occidental (capital: Malita)
      • Davao de Sur (capital: Mati).

    Region 12: SOCCSKSARGEN

    • Four provinces:
      • Cotobato (capital: Kidapawan City)
      • South Cotabato (capital: Koronadal City, includes General Santos City)
      • Sultan Kudarat (capital: Isulan)
      • Sarangani (capital: Alabel).

    Region 13: CARAGA

    • Five provinces:
      • Dinagat Islands (capital: San Jose)
      • Surigao Del Norte (capital: Surigao City, home of Siargao)
      • Surigao Del Sur (capital: Tandag)
      • Agusan Del Norte (capital: Butuan City)
      • Agusan Del Sur (capital: Prosperidad).

    BARMM: Bangsamoro Autonomous Region in Muslim Mindanao

    • Designated Islamic region in the Philippines, consists of six provinces.
